gpt4 book ai didi

vim - Vim 中的列编辑

转载 作者:行者123 更新时间:2023-12-04 19:41:58 25 4
gpt4 key购买 nike

假设我正在编写一些重复代码,例如:

add(x+1) 
add(x+2)
add(x+3)
add(x+4)

我如何使用 vim 的列编辑功能使 1000 行代码具有相同的模式?

最佳答案

使用宏

输入一行:add(x+1) ,然后在正常模式下输入:

qqYp<ctrl-a>q

录制一个宏。现在你可以 999@q在这个模式中有 1000 行。

使用g<c-a>

输入一行:add(x+1) ,然后在正常模式下输入:

Y999p

现在你有 1000 行重复 +1) ,然后:

2G<ctrl-v>}g<ctrl-a>

你明白了。

关于vim - Vim 中的列编辑,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/36891967/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com